东北软件 > android操作系统 >

深入解析:Android系统用户数据管理的核心特点与优势

时间:

在移动设备领域,Android操作系统因其开放性、灵活性和强大的生态系统而备受青睐。作为一款基于Linux内核的开源移动操作系统,Android提供了丰富的功能和特性,其中最核心的特点之一就是其高效的用户数据管理能力。本文将深入探讨Android系统中用户数据管理的优势以及它如何帮助开发者构建更安全、更高效的应用程序。

什么是Android系统的用户数据管理?

Android系统的用户数据管理涉及多个方面,包括数据的存储、访问、共享和安全保护等。通过合理的用户数据管理策略,开发者可以确保用户的隐私得到尊重,同时提供更加流畅的使用体验。

Android用户数据管理的五大核心特点

  1. 安全性 - Android采用多层次的安全架构来保护用户的数据。从硬件级别的TrustZone到操作系统层面的SELinux,再到应用层的安全沙盒机制,每一个层级都为用户数据提供了额外的防护措施。例如,Android引入了TLS/SSL加密技术,以确保网络传输过程中的数据安全。
  2. 可扩展性 - Android允许开发者自定义数据存储方式,以满足不同类型应用的特定需求。无论是SQLite数据库还是ContentProvider服务,亦或是SharedPreferences文件,都可以根据实际情况选择最佳方案。这种灵活性使得开发者在设计数据模型时拥有较大的自由度。
  3. 兼容性与跨平台性 - 作为全球使用最为广泛的移动操作系统之一,Android能够很好地支持各种不同的设备和版本。这意味着无论是在手机、平板电脑还是在车载信息娱乐系统上运行的应用程序,都能够享受到一致性的数据管理服务。此外,随着Google对Flutter框架的大力推广,Android应用也可以轻松地移植到其他平台上,如iOS或Web端。
  4. 自动化与智能化 - 在最新的Android版本中,我们看到了更多智能化的影子。比如,Android Q引入了对折叠屏的支持,自动调整布局以适应屏幕尺寸的变化;还有机器学习技术的广泛应用,用于优化资源调度和电池寿命管理,从而更好地保护用户数据。
  5. 权限控制 - 对于敏感数据的访问,Android系统提供了严格的权限管理系统。开发者必须明确声明所需权限,并在请求权限之前向用户解释清楚这些权限的目的和使用场景。用户则有权决定是否授予这些权限,从而有效地保障了自己的隐私权。

总结

综上所述,Android系统在用户数据管理方面展现出了诸多优点,这些特性能帮助开发者构建出更加符合现代移动生态要求的高质量应用程序。随着技术的不断进步,我们有理由相信Android将在未来继续引领潮流,带来更多的惊喜和创新。